BFRE vs SCHD Performance

Westwood LBRTY Global Equity ETF (BFRE) is a ETF from Westwood Funds and Schwab US Dividend Equity ETF (SCHD) is a ETF from Charles Schwab Asset Management. Over the past year BFRE returned +23.61% while SCHD returned +31.38%. Year to date, BFRE is up 2.25% versus a gain of 24.26% for SCHD.

Risk: Volatility and Drawdowns

The deepest peak-to-trough decline in our data was -12.2% for BFRE and -33.4% for SCHD. Drawdown depth is worth weighing if you expect to sell during market stress rather than ride it out.

Fees and Cost Over Time

BFRE charges 0.50% per year while SCHD charges 0.06%. On a $10,000 position that is $50 vs $6 annually, a gap of $44 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, BFRE currently yields 0.95% against 3.31% for SCHD.
